The video describes how Christmas day is celebrated at work, focusing on the first baby born on Christmas and New Year's day. The celebrations include gift-giving for the baby and mother, with gender-specific presents. A festive atmosphere is created with humor and Christmas-themed attire. Despite challenges like transport, the day is enjoyed by those working, as they celebrate in their own unique way.
